CPSEs Financial Performance in FY 2024-25: A Mixed Bag

The Ministry of Heavy Industries' report on Central Public Sector Enterprises (CPSEs) highlights mixed financial outcomes: 226 profitable CPSEs achieved a cumulative net profit of ₹30,867 crore, while 63 enterprises reported losses totaling ₹1,805 crore. Despite varied performance across sectors, key contributors to profits included Coal India Ltd., NTPC Ltd., and Indian Oil Corporation Ltd. Financial restructuring measures are implemented to enhance profitability.

APEDA Launches First Sea Shipment of Botanical-Infused Millet Foods to New Zealand

The Agricultural and Processed Food Products Export Development Authority (APEDA) facilitated the maiden sea shipment of botanical-infused, ready-to-cook millet functional foods from Karnataka to New Zealand. This milestone underscores the expanding opportunities for India's millet-based agricultural exports, bolstered by participation in APEDA-supported international trade fairs. Source: Original Link
